Trine Bridge Teams Compete
April 17, 2024 at 5:52 p.m.
ANGOLA – Two Trine University Bridge Club teams competed in an intercollegiate American Contract Bridge League on April 7.
The Thunder Aces, made up of Isaac Braun, a sophomore from Portland, Ind., majoring in chemical engineering; Ryan Hoak, a junior from Warsaw, majoring in civil engineering; Cameron Orr, an MBA student from Angola, and Treyton Sederstrom, a junior from Cedar Lake, majoring in actuarial science; placed 10th out of the 21 teams competing.
The Thunder Aces defeated teams from Northwestern, Brown, Wisconsin, Alberta and Georgetown.
